The challenges, however, are not insignificant. The reliance on free resources requires careful consideration of sustainability. How do we ensure the long-term availability of open-source software, datasets, and educational platforms? Funding, community involvement, and robust governance structures are critical. Moreover, there are ethical considerations related to the use of AI. The developers and users of these tools must be aware of the potential for bias, misuse, and unintended consequences. Ensuring fairness, transparency, and accountability are paramount.

Consider the legal and ethical implications surrounding AI models, which are trained on data, some of it freely available. While accessing 'free' data is a boon for research and development, it must be done ethically and legally. Copyright, privacy and data security should always be paramount, necessitating responsible data handling and adherence to legal frameworks such as GDPR or CCPA. Furthermore, the algorithms themselves could perpetuate existing social biases in training data, leading to unfair outcomes. Ensuring fairness, mitigating bias, and fostering transparency should be constant concerns of any organization or individual utilizing AI, regardless of cost.

Let's delve into more specific examples to illustrate the power of 'free' and 'AJ'. Consider the development of a new diagnostic tool for a rare disease. A small research team, operating on a shoestring budget, can leverage free access to publicly available medical datasets, open-source machine learning libraries, and free cloud computing resources. They can train an AI model to analyze patient data and identify patterns that might be missed by the human eye, leading to earlier and more accurate diagnoses. Without the availability of these free resources, their research would be significantly hampered, if not impossible.

Or, examine the case of a non-profit organization working to combat climate change. They can utilize freely available satellite imagery, weather data, and climate models, combined with AI algorithms, to monitor deforestation, predict extreme weather events, and develop strategies for carbon sequestration. They can use this data to inform policy decisions, raise public awareness, and advocate for sustainable practices. The cost-effectiveness of this approach allows them to channel their limited resources towards on-the-ground action, making a tangible difference in the fight against climate change.
